BACKGROUND: Solidorgan transplant recipients (SOTRs) are at greater risk of nonmelanoma skin cancer (NMSC) than the general population, in large part because of their immunosuppression. Select individual SOTRs demonstrate a rate of tumor development at the upper end of their cohort. Capecitabine, a prodrug converted in the body to 5-fluorouracil (5-FU), may alter the risk for development of NMSC in an individual SOTR with a high rate of tumor development. OBJECTIVE: To report observations of a series of 10 SOTRs treated with capecitabine as adjuvant prevention for high-incidence NMSC. METHODS: Ten SOTRs were administered cycles of low-dose oral capecitabine (0.5-1.5 g/m(2) per day) for days 1 to 14 of a 21-day treatment cycle. Measurements (skin screenings, laboratory and toxicity monitoring) were performed every 1 to 3 months. Incidence rates of squamous cell carcinoma (SCC) before and during treatment were determined and compared using the Wilcoxon signed-rank test. RESULTS: The average incidence rate (mean ± SD) of SCC before treatment (0.56 ± 0.28 SCCs/month, range 0.17-1.17 SCCs/month) declined to 0.16 ± 0.11 SCCs/month (range 0-0.33 SCCs/month) during the first 12 months of treatment (mean reduction 68 ± 30.0%, range 0-100%, p < .005). Reduction in actinic keratosis was observed. Common side effects included fatigue, nausea, hand-and-foot syndrome, gout, and poor renal function. Seven of 10 participants required dose adjustment, and two of these were discontinued from the study drug because of side effects. LIMITATIONS: Case series design, small observational population. CONCLUSIONS: SOTRs experienced a clinically and statistically significant decline in incident SCCs during treatment with low-dose oral capecitabine, with varying degrees of side effects. Larger randomized trials will determine the dose and efficacy of capecitabine for adjuvant treatment of NMSC in SOTRs.
